Understanding Commercial Water Boilers
What Are Commercial Water Boilers?
Commercial water boilers are specialized appliances designed to heat water quickly and efficiently for various applications in food service establishments. These units can handle high volumes of water, making them ideal for busy kitchens that require instant hot water for cooking, cleaning, and beverage preparation.
Types of Commercial Water Boilers
There are several types of commercial water boilers, each suited for different kitchen needs:
1. **Instantaneous Water Boilers:** These units heat water on demand, providing a continuous supply without the need for a storage tank. They are highly efficient and ideal for kitchens with fluctuating hot water needs.
2. **Storage Water Boilers:** Designed to hold a reserve of hot water, these boilers are perfect for establishments with consistent demand. They maintain a set temperature for immediate use but consume more energy than instantaneous models.
3. **Combination Water Boilers:** These versatile machines offer both instantaneous heating and a storage tank, making them adaptable for various kitchen operations.
The Importance of Energy Efficiency
Reducing Energy Consumption
One of the most significant benefits of commercial water boilers is their ability to reduce energy consumption. Modern models are engineered with advanced technology that optimizes energy use, significantly lowering utility bills. By choosing energy-efficient models, businesses can contribute to a more sustainable environment while enjoying long-term cost savings.
Eco-Friendly Features
Many commercial water boilers come equipped with features designed to minimize their environmental impact. For example, some models include:
- **Smart Controls:** These systems allow operators to monitor and adjust energy usage based on demand, reducing unnecessary energy consumption.
- **Insulation:** High-quality insulation minimizes heat loss, ensuring that water stays hot without excessive energy input.

Choosing the Right Commercial Water Boiler for Your Kitchen
Assessing Your Kitchen's Needs
Before purchasing a commercial water boiler, it’s important to assess your kitchen's specific needs. Consider factors such as:
- **Daily Hot Water Demand:** Estimate the amount of hot water your kitchen requires during peak hours.
- **Space Availability:** Measure the space where the boiler will be installed to ensure a proper fit.
- **Budget Constraints:** Evaluate your budget for both initial purchase and ongoing operational costs.
Energy Rating and Features
When selecting a commercial water boiler, look for energy efficiency ratings and eco-friendly features. Investing in a high-efficiency model may have a higher upfront cost but will save money in the long run through reduced energy bills.

FAQs
1. What is the average lifespan of a commercial water boiler?
The average lifespan of a commercial water boiler is typically between 10 to 15 years, depending on usage and maintenance.
2. How can I reduce the energy costs associated with my commercial water boiler?
Implementing energy-efficient models, conducting regular maintenance, and training staff on best practices can help reduce energy costs significantly.
3. Are there specific regulations I need to consider when installing a commercial water boiler?
Yes, local health and safety regulations may dictate certain standards for installation and operation, including energy efficiency requirements.
4. Can a commercial water boiler help with food safety compliance?
Yes, having access to hot water for cleaning and sanitization is essential for maintaining hygiene standards and complying with food safety regulations.
5. What should I look for when selecting a commercial water boiler for my kitchen?
Consider factors such as hot water demand, energy efficiency ratings, available space, and budget when selecting a commercial water boiler.
